Key Responsibilities:

  • Collect Recyclables: Gather recyclable materials from designated areas across the campus, ensuring compliance with the New Mexico Solid Waste Act.
  • Operate Equipment: Use recycling equipment and vehicles, including baling machines, forklifts, and trucks.
  • Promote Recycling: Engage with employees, answer questions, and promote the recycling program.
  • Monitor and Recommend: Observe the flow of recycled materials and suggest improvements for bin placement and pickup frequency.
  • Handle Hazardous Materials: Safely dispose of chemicals and medical materials that are improperly placed in recycle bins.
  • Prepare Materials: Prepare cardboard and other materials for recycling.
  • Ensure Safety: Handle equipment and supplies with care, following all safety procedures.
